Regulatory reform order laid in the House of Commons and House of Lords, on Wednesday, 5 July 2006 on behalf of the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s. It was made on Wednesday, 18 October 2006.
Regulatory Reform (Agricultural Tenancies) (England and Wales) Order 2006
Draft SI on regulatory reform (agricultural tenancies) (england and wales) (Affirmative instrument). Together with an explanatory memorandum from Department of Environment Food and Rural Affairs. Approved by Parliament Made 18 October 2006 (SI 2006/2805). Coming into force in accordance with article 1 (1)
